Handover: N+1 fix in the Quillgate GraphQL layer, from Bas to Onnika.

Resolver batching now uses a request-scoped loader; plugin resolvers that fetch per-node will get automatically batched if they go through `ctx.load()`. Direct DB calls inside resolvers bypass batching and will regress — plugins doing this get a deprecation warning as of v4.2. Migration is mechanical: swap fetch calls for the loader. Examples and the batching contract are documented on the internal page.

runbook for tagug-hafog: https://jira.lumiclabs.internal/projects/pages/pages/9773c0d8

# Environment Variables — Karstmap Tile Cache

The Karstmap renderer sits behind a tile-cache layer that stores pre-rendered raster tiles in the Osselbrook object store. TILE_CACHE_TTL controls expiry in seconds (default 86400), and TILE_CACHE_REGION must match the store's deployment region or writes silently fail. Maintainers at Verridian Maps ask that every env change be noted in the sync agenda. The cache authenticates to Osselbrook with a write token, set in the env file on the next line.

vault entry, fadup-tagag: RELAY_SECRET8=2fd92179

INTERNAL MEMO — Finance Team Only

Re: Term Sheet from Caldrey Systems

Caldrey's revised term sheet arrived Tuesday. Key points: a three-year supply commitment, volume rebates tiered at 8% and 12%, and an exclusivity clause covering the Velmora product line. Lena Harwick has flagged the exclusivity language as potentially restrictive given our pipeline with other partners. Please model cash impact under both tiers before Friday's review. Our position going into negotiations is noted below.

board note of kahag-baguf: The finance team signed off on a budget of $419.2 million for Project Gorvan.

// Maximum in-flight fan-out batches for the Pennygate notifier.
// During the Q2 load tests, unbounded fan-out let slow push
// endpoints pile up memory until the worker OOMed; this cap applies
// backpressure by pausing the dispatcher once the limit is hit.
// Raising it requires re-running the saturation suite — see the
// eng-sync notes for tradeoffs. The constant was tuned against the
// benchmark build referenced below.

session token of yageg-kagap = htk9_89026285c